No, I get what you're saying AB. I'm not trying to say I enjoy it when one of his little floaters gets tossed. I don't. There's no question he's got some gimp to his game.

It's just that I've gotten a good handle on who he is and how he plays, and I think the positives he brings to the table (high skill level, versatility, great efficiency, good passing, solid rebounding, underrated defense) vastly outweigh the negatives (weak physical presence, tendency to get manhandled, poor shotblocking).

I mean, I didn't even think he played all that well, and he still put up 23 and 10 on 9 of 17. That's a solid, solid night, and he clearly could have played better. Especially on defense, but just about the whole team sucked on that end in the first half so I'm not going to blame that on him.

Loved the killer instinct tonight - except it came from behind. We felt we had a chance, saw the wound, smelt the blood, attacked.

D-Rose, to that poster, like I said before, he's going to be a multiple All Star player very soon. He came into the NBA "NBA Ready," with his body. Also, a lot of young players have bad habits. He doesn't. He doesn't settle for the jumper too much or anything like that. His body is/was NBA ready and he's got a great head on his shoulders on and off the court. The intangibles are there, the rest is up to him and how hard he is going to work as he moves forward in his career. I really consider him the guard version of Al Horford. Someone who came into the NBA ready and with a great attitude.

And you know what, credit where credit is due. I've been absolutely killing Jordan Farmar since forever. He stepped it up tonight on both ends. Drew a charge on the perimeter, playing solid D and moving with his feet. He moves with his hands too much and it costs him a lot. Tonight, he played with his feet and played well.
